Program Overview
The Pupil Personnel Services (PPS) School Counseling Credential program prepares individuals to become effective school counselors in California K-12 public schools. Through a combination of foundational courses, supervised experience, and advanced professional development, students gain the knowledge and skills necessary to support students' academic, career, and personal growth. The program emphasizes counseling theory and practice, assessment, career planning, and working with diverse populations. Graduates are qualified to work as school counselors and contribute to the well-being of students in California schools.
